I processed this fully in colour starting in Lr 4, then out to Ps CS5
for retouching, back to Lr, then converted a virtual copy to B&W in Lr
4 using just the Lr 4 Develop tools. I think it did a pretty good job
with the tones. The new Lr controls are more intuitive I think, and
make more sense than previous versions if you're thinking zones in
b&w.
